Home
States
Search
Contact
Urgent Care Centers in Affton, MO
Sort by Rating
Find urgent care centers in Affton, MO, with top-rated services.
Total Access Urgent Care - Affton
9538 Gravois Rd, Affton, MO 63123
Phone: +1 314-932-0817
Google Rating: 4.8 (1219 reviews)